Senior Software Developer (Java + React)

Senior Software Developer (Java + React)

1 Nos.
110320
Full Time
5.0 Year(s) To 8.0 Year(s)
18.00 LPA TO 21.00 LPA
IT Software - Client Server
IT-Software/Software Services
B.Tech/B.E. - Computers; BCA/BCS - Software Engineering; M.E./M.Tech - Computers
Job Description:

 

  • 4 to 7 years of hands-on experience in full stack development using Java (Spring Boot) and React.js. At least 3 projects implementation experience.
  • ·        Proven record of developing and maintaining scalable web applications in an Agile environment.
  • ·        Strong experience in building and consuming RESTful APIs, integrating with databases (SQL/NoSQL), and deploying applications in cloud or containerized environments.
  • ·        Practical experience in UI/UX implementation, responsive design, and front-end performance optimization.
  • ·        Experience working with version control systems (e.g., Git), CI/CD pipelines, and automated testing tools.
  • ·        Prior experience collaborating with cross-functional teams including QA, DevOps, and Product Management.
  • ·        Experience in leading small development teams or mentoring junior developers is a plus.

 

Nice to Have:

  • Experience with TypeScript.
  • Familiarity with GraphQL.
  • Exposure to cloud platforms (AWS, Azure, or GCP).
  • Experience in test-driven development and automated testing frameworks.

Technical Competencies (technical skills required to perform the role)

  • ·        Programming Languages: Java (8+), JavaScript (ES6+), TypeScript (preferred)
  • ·        Frontend Technologies: React.js, Redux, HTML5, CSS3, Bootstrap, Material UI
  • ·        Backend Technologies: Spring Boot, Spring MVC, RESTful API development
  • ·        Database: MySQL, PostgreSQL, MongoDB, Redis (preferred)
  • ·        Version Control & DevOps: Git, GitHub/GitLab, Jenkins, Docker, Maven/Gradle
  • ·        Testing Tools: JUnit, Mockito, Postman, Cypress (optional), Selenium (optional)
  • ·        Build & Deployment: CI/CD pipelines, Jenkins, Docker, Kubernetes (optional)
  • ·        Tools & IDEs: IntelliJ IDEA, Visual Studio Code, Postman, Swagger
  • ·        Others: Agile/Scrum methodologies, Jira, Confluence

Passport is Mandatory to have

Essential: Bachelor’s degree in computer science or master’s in computer science with 5+ years of experience in JAVA, J2EE, Spring, Spring Boot, Database (Oracle/SQL Server) and React JS

Desirable: Oracle JAVA Certified professional

Work Location : Pune/ Ahmedabad/ Gandhinagar

Work Mode : Work from Office 

Company Profile

A global self-led technology conglomerate, passionate for excellence and innovation, making difference to the businesses since 2003.

Helping businesses of all sizes improve their efficiency and workflow, regardless of their industry. Discover cutting-edge ideas and insights from the world of technology and business.

Apply Now

  • Interested candidates are requested to apply for this job.
  • Recruiters will evaluate your candidature and will get in touch with you.

Similar Jobs